The Embassy of Lebanon in London is the diplomatic mission of Lebanon in the United Kingdom.[1]

The embassy is situated on Kensington Palace Gardens and was built in 1845-46 by Charles Frederick Oldfield[2] and is a Grade II listed building.[3]
